Beginning Dec. 4, 2017, Fairfax Connector Route 699 will provide express service from the Fairfax County Government Center, via I-66, directly to major regional employment and educational centers in downtown Washington, D.C., including the U.S. Department of State, the World Bank and The George Washington University Campus.
Schedule and Fares - 4 Things to Know
- Regular express fare: $4.25; older adults and people with disabilities: $2:10. Pay using a SmarTrip card or cash. Ride Free the week of December 4-8, 2017
- Ten morning rush-hour inbound trips and 10 afternoon rush hour outbound trips. Morning service with regular departures (approximately every 20 minutes) from the Fairfax County Government Center to downtown D.C. begins at 5:40 a.m. with the last departure at 8:25 a.m. The average ride time is 45 minutes. Afternoon service with regular departures (approximately every 22 minutes) begins at 3:25 p.m., from Virginia Avenue & 21 Street NW. Last departure from D.C. will be at 6:43 p.m. from 19 Street & F Street NW.
- To depart D.C. midday, take the Metrorail Orange Line to Vienna and connect to Fairfax Connector Route 621 midday service that connects to the Government Center.
- For emergencies, sign-up for Guaranteed Ride Home.
Stops in Downtown D.C.
LOCATION | SERVES |
---|---|
Virginia Avenue NW & 21st Street | State Department, Federal Reserve, National Academy of Sciences and Office of Personnel Management |
Virginia Avenue NW & 19th Street NW | Department of the Interior and Constitution Avenue NW |
18th Street NW and E Street NW | General Services Administration |
19th Street NW & F Street NW | World Bank, International Monetary Fund, George Washington University and Farragut West Metrorail |
Parking and Transit Connections
- Free parking is available at the park and ride lot at the Fairfax County Government Center
- Connect to the Government Center via Fairfax Connector Routes 605, 621/622/623, and Metrobus 1C
